Delhi HC allows Sonam Wangchuk’s transfer to Medanta Hospital

The Delhi High Court on Tuesday directed the immediate transfer of activist Sonam Wangchuk from Safdarjung Hospital to Medanta Hospital in Gurugram, allowing him to receive treatment at the medical facility of his choice while continuing to remain under close medical supervision. Wangchuk has been on an indefinite hunger strike since June 28 over alleged irregularities in competitive examinations. The order came on an appeal filed by his wife, Gitanjali Angmo, challenging an earlier decision of the High Court that had declined to interfere with his treatment at the government-run Safdarjung Hospital.
